Mybatis是如何將sql執行結果封裝為目標對象並返回的? 都有哪些映射形式?


第一種是使用<resultMap>標簽逐一定義數據庫列名和對象屬性名之間的映 

射關系

第二種是使用 sql 列的別名功能將列的別名書寫為對象屬性名

有了列名與屬性名的映射關系后,Mybatis 通過反射創建對象同時使用反射給 

對象的屬性逐一賦值並返回那些找不到映射關系的屬性是無法完成賦值的


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M